Rumored Buzz on html helpers in asp.net mvc
Rumored Buzz on html helpers in asp.net mvc
Blog Article
In uncomplicated terms, these are definitely C# solutions which might be utilized to return HTML. Utilizing HTML helpers you could render a text box, a place, image tag, etc. In MVC We now have numerous developed-in HTML helpers and we could develop custom helpers also. U
In the event the person submits the shape, the form is dealt with with the HandleForm action strategy, which generates a look at that displays the knowledge which the consumer submitted.
Reusable: They encapsulate the rendering logic and will be reused throughout diverse views, decreasing code duplication.
Applying this HTML helper class, we can define to generate HTML things. The ActionLink() helper perform may be considered as a loosely typed enlargement strategy which we can easily use to set a Label( component in razor watch.
Well I assume this remedy won't be observed but This is what i came up with working with services registrations:
Property1 while in the created code Which explains why you don't need to prefix with Model. You can use the "@" character to get started on an inline expression and move before the m.:
Produce A different course file named MyCustomDataType.cs and copy and paste the following code into it. This can be the course that will almost certainly hold the model info.
We choose ASP.Internet controls as our Website controls. As Using the HTML controls we won't keep the point out ie the info is shed, we can say it as it does not supply condition management. And even though producing the code
folder consists of the asp-for attribute. This attribute extracts the title of the desired design residence into your rendered HTML. Think about a Razor check out with the next design:
The code during the Tag Helper Variation is cleaner and follows an HTML-to start with solution. In distinction, the HTML Helper Model embeds C# logic while in the markup, which often can make the watch tougher to keep up, Specifically as the html helpers in asp.net mvc form’s complexity grows.
The Strongly-Typed HTML helper usually takes a lambda being a parameter that tells the helper, which element on the product for being used within the typed look at. The Strongly typed sights are used for rendering precise kinds of design objects, rather then utilizing the overall Check out-Info structure.
If an object falls without the need of friction in a very gravitational discipline is the typical SPEED impartial of the path taken?
The subsequent case in point is a whole case in point from which the earlier illustrations where taken. The Index site shows a type that implements HTML helper procedures.
One example is, historically the mantra on updating visuals was to change the name on the image once you alter the graphic. Pictures must be aggressively cached for functionality good reasons, and Except you alter the title of an image, you danger clientele getting a stale copy. Traditionally, after a picture was edited, the title had to be modified and each reference to the graphic in the online application needed to be current.